A transition metal free expedient approach for the C=C bond cleavage of electron deficient alkenes such as arylidene Meldrum's acid and malononitrile derivatives are discussed. The C=C bond of these compound were cleaved to benzoic acid in good yield at high temperature. Most importantly, with oxone in CH3CN/H2O at 45 degrees C or m-CPBA in DCM or NaClO2 in THE/H2O or PIDA in THE at room temperature furnished benzaldehyde derivatives selectively in excellent yields.
